Tonga’s Ministry of Health has paid its respects to Staff Nurse Diplomate Siokapesi Hefa, the 22-year-old Tokomololo woman who died after a small boat carrying 16 people sank near Faua Wharf last week.

The Ministry said in a Facebook update that a delegation led by Minister for Health Dr Siale ‘Akau‘ola visited Hefa’s funeral to pay tribute to the young nurse and offer condolences to her family.

Photos shared by the Ministry showed health workers, including staff dressed in nursing uniforms and others in non-uniform clothing, gathered at the funeral.

The gathering appeared to include a vigil and failotu (prayer service) as colleagues mourned Hefa’s death.

The Ministry’s attendance highlighted Hefa’s connection to Tonga’s health workforce and the loss of a young nursing professional.

As Kaniva News previously reported, Hefa died after a small boat carrying 16 passengers sank on Wednesday, September 2, near Fāua Wharf in Nuku‘alofa.

Two other people were hospitalised following the incident.

Hefa’s death prompted an outpouring of grief, with the latest tribute bringing together members of the health profession to farewell one of their young colleagues.
